IslandPath Analysis: Methanococcus jannaschii DSM2661



Each circle in the graphic corresponds to a predicted protein-coding ORF in the genome. Circle colours indicate if an ORF has a higher or lower %G+C than cutoffs you set below --(default is +/- 3.48 of the mean %G+C). Strike lines across the circles represent regions with dinucleotide bias above a pre-determined cutoff. Click on a circle to view a different portion of the table presented below the graph (default is the first 100 ORFs).
A yellow circle indicates its %G+C value is bigger than the high value. A green circle indicates its %G+C value is bigger than the low value and smaller than the high value. A pink circle indicates its %G+C value is smaller than the low value. A strike line across the circles indicates the region has dinucleotide bais above 1 STD DEV. A black verticle bar indicates a transfer RNA gene lies between the two ORFs. A purple verticle bar indicates a ribosomal RNA gene lies between the two ORFs. A deep blue verticle bar indicates both a tRNA and rRNA gene lie between the two ORFs. A black square indicates the dot is annotated as a transposase. A black triangle indicates the dot is annotated as an integrase. Low: High: Mean: 31.69 STD DEV: 3.75
